## Runbook: SquatSentinel Scanner

SquatSentinel polls the internal Mirewell registry hourly, comparing new package names against the curated allowlist using edit-distance and homoglyph checks. Flagged packages are quarantined automatically; review findings within four hours. If the poller stalls, restart via `squatsentinel restart` and confirm the quarantine queue drains. The scanner's registry API credential is set on the next line of its env file:

env line for yahaf-kageg: VAULT_KEY5=978f5

Break-Glass: Parcelwing Webhook

If the Parcelwing tracking webhook stops delivering status events during a release, the release manager may bypass the normal change freeze. Verify the outage in the Dovetail dashboard first, then document the bypass in the release log. The emergency dispatcher console will accept the recovery passphrase given below.

unlock words, bawef-kahap: sorax-sorir-quenys-aldok

## Telemetry payloads rejected as too large

Symptom: Skerrin Agent posts to /telemetry/batch return 413.

Cause: payloads over 256 KB must be zstd-compressed; gzip is no longer accepted as of Agent 2.8.

Fix: set compression: zstd in agent.yaml and restart. Verify the Content-Encoding header on outbound requests. If batches still exceed the limit, lower batch_max_events to 500. Do not disable compression in production—ingest will throttle you.

To test against the staging collector, send a sample batch authenticated with the token below.

login token, yajeg-fawif: eyJhbGciOiJIUzI1NiIsInR5cCI6IkpXVCJ9.eyJzdWIiOiIEdPQYnZXaZIn0.HSRTnYZBx0Qc

When customers report slow telemetry uploads or 413 errors, check whether their agents have compression enabled. Quillbeam ingest accepts gzip and zstd; zstd is preferred for payloads over 64 KB. Do not enable compression on agents older than 2.8 — they mislabel content encoding and the collector drops the batch silently. If a customer needs the collector-side limits raised, escalate to the Larkfield on-call instead of editing anything yourself. The current collector settings for reference are listed below.

config for tagaf-bawif:
[norok]
host = norok.ordinworks.local
user = norok_svc
database = norok_prod